The Posh Revel S500, introduced in 2014, is a discontinued Android smartphone known for its moderate specifications and affordability. Aimed at users who require basic smartphone functionalities, it offers decent features within its category. The device comes in multiple color options, including Black, White, Blue, and Green, adding a touch of variety to cater to user preferences.
The Posh Revel S500 sports a classic design with dimensions measuring 147 x 73 x 9.6 mm and weighing 160 grams. This makes it moderately heavy, but not uncomfortable for daily usage. It employs a dual SIM setup with Mini-SIM slots, allowing users to manage two numbers simultaneously, which is particularly beneficial for separating work and personal contacts.
Its 5.0-inch TFT display offers a resolution of 480 x 854 pixels, resulting in a pixel density of approximately 196 ppi. Although not high-definition by today’s standards, this screen still provides adequate clarity for basic tasks such as browsing and media consumption, given its price category.
Under the hood, the Posh Revel S500 is powered by a Mediatek MT6572M chipset with a quad-core 1.0 GHz Cortex-A7 CPU and a Mali-400 GPU. The device runs on Android 4.4.2 KitKat, offering a solid foundation for basic smartphone operations. Although it has only 512MB of RAM and 4GB of internal storage, this can be expanded via a microSDHC card. These specifications are suited for users with minimal multitasking requirements and basic app usage.
The primary camera on the Posh Revel S500 is 8 MP, equipped with LED flash, HDR, and panorama capabilities, enabling users to capture decent photos in well-lit conditions. It supports video recording at 720p@30fps. On the front, there is a 1.3 MP selfie camera, which is basic but sufficient for occasional video calls and selfies.
The smartphone is powered by a Li-Ion 1800 mAh battery, offering reasonable stand-by and talk time. It provides up to 600 hours of standby time on 2G and up to 550 hours on 3G networks. In terms of talk time, it offers up to 22 hours on 2G and 12 hours on 3G, which is adequate for users who do not have intensive usage patterns.
Connectivity is facilitated through GSM and HSPA technologies with 2G and 3G bands. It offers Wi-Fi 802.11 b/g/n, Wi-Fi Direct, DLNA, and hotspot capabilities, as well as Bluetooth 2.1 with EDR. The device does not support NFC, but includes GPS and GLONASS for positioning, alongside a microUSB 2.0 port for charging and data transfer. Users can tune into stereo FM radio with RDS, providing additional entertainment options.
The Posh Revel S500 includes stereo loudspeakers and a 3.5mm audio jack, ensuring that users can enjoy listening to music with or without earphones. For sensors, it has an accelerometer and proximity sensor, necessary for basic navigational gestures and screen usage.
